Output d7fc9482458f6604f5c4b5409c22540c64eee76589fbe07057bb8e71d6602b2a:1

value
536798040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24ba73b16e1125a8cec6f2f182cf43e1818c5d6b OP_EQUAL
address
353DcMdph9RfJDxQ9BA44Ax69a8Fi1CsQw
transaction
d7fc9482458f6604f5c4b5409c22540c64eee76589fbe07057bb8e71d6602b2a
spent
true